Flood fringe district. <br />The following uses have a low flood damage potential and do not obstruct flood <br />flows. These uses shall be pcimitted within the flood fringe district to the extent that they <br />are not prohibited by any other provision of this Code and provided all permits or <br />authorizations arc received as may be required by other provision of this Code or <br />regulation of other governmental agencies having jurisdiction, including without <br />limitation the Miimesota Department of Natural Resources, the Minnehaha Creek <br />Watershed District, and the Lake Mirmetonka Conservation District. In addition, no use <br />shall adversely affect the capacity of the channels or floodways or any tributary to the <br />main stream or of any drainage ditch or any other drainage facility or system, and no use <br />shall adversely affect the quality or quantity of groundwater runoff or the quality of the <br />natural environment. <br />(1) Permitted uses, when in conformance with this chapter, are: <br />a. Agricultural uses, such as pasture, grazing and wild crop <br />harvesting. <br />b. Fish and wildlife sanctuaries. <br />c. Recreational uses, such as fishing accesses, unpaved hiking, <br />biking, horseback or nature trails, and picnic areas. <br />d. Residential uses, such as lawns and gardens, provided no filling, <br />grading or hard cover is involved.
